The work done on a charge depends on the change in its potential energy. When a charge q is rotated in a complete circular path around another charge Q, the initial and final potential energies of the charge are the same since electric potential does not depend on the path. Therefore, there is no change in potential energy, and the net work done on the charge is zero.
